#GPT-3.5 | Conversation #1119175528235151421
1 messages · Page 1 of 1 (latest)
Hey help me writing a formua for my google sheet
This is the formula
=CONCATENATE(
"Revolut is reporting due to {brief explanation (eg. rapid flow of funds)} in a business account that is inconsistent with expected activity. The SAIR will be filed in the amount of $",
TEXT(E8, "00,000.00"),
" for activity that occurred from ",
TEXT(C8,"MM/DD/YYYY"),
" to ",
TEXT(D8,"MM/DD/YYYY")
)
When C8 and D8 are the same, I would like it to write
" for activity that occurred on the ",
TEXT(C8,"MM/DD/YYYY")
Certainly! I can help you with that. Here's the modified formula that accounts for the scenario when cell C8 and D8 are the same:
=IF(C8=D8, CONCATENATE(
"Revolut is reporting due to {brief explanation (eg. rapid flow of funds)} in a business account that is inconsistent with expected activity. The SAIR will be filed in the amount of $",
TEXT(E8, "00,000.00"),
" for activity that occurred on the ",
TEXT(C8,"MM/DD/YYYY")
), CONCATENATE(
"Revolut is reporting due to {brief explanation (eg. rapid flow of funds)} in a business account that is inconsistent with expected activity. The SAIR will be filed in the amount of $",
TEXT(E8, "00,000.00"),
" for activity that occurred from ",
TEXT(C8,"MM/DD/YYYY"),
" to ",
TEXT(D8,"MM/DD/YYYY")
))
This updated formula adds an IF statement to check if C8 is equal to D8. If they are the same, it will generate the text you requested. Otherwise, it will generate the original text for a range of dates.
Let me know if that helps!
it made the same error
I apologize for the confusion. It seems that the formula is not functioning as expected. Let's try modifying the formula slightly to address the issue. Please use the following formula:
=CONCATENATE(
"Revolut is reporting due to {brief explanation (eg. rapid flow of funds)} in a business account that is inconsistent with expected activity. The SAIR will be filed in the amount of $",
TEXT(E8, "00,000.00"),
IF(C8=D8, CONCATENATE(" for activity that occurred on ",TEXT(C8,"MM/DD/YYYY")), CONCATENATE(" for activity that occurred from ", TEXT(C8,"MM/DD/YYYY")," to ", TEXT(D8,"MM/DD/YYYY")))
)
This adjusted formula checks if C8 is equal to D8 using an IF statement. If they are the same, it will add the text " for activity that occurred on [date]". If they are different, it will add the text " for activity that occurred from [start date] to [end date]". This should resolve the issue and display the desired output.
Please give this formula a try and let me know if it works correctly now.
can you do the samle with the following formula ?
=C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account was between ",
TEXT(C8,"MM/DD/YYYY"),
" and ",
TEXT(D8,"MM/DD/YYYY"),
". It consists of ",
F8,
" suspicious transactions, that can be summarised as follows:"
)
Certainly! Here's the modified formula with the given template:
=C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account was between ",
TEXT(C8,"MM/DD/YYYY"),
" and ",
TEXT(D8,"MM/DD/YYYY"),
". It consists of ",
F8,
" suspicious transactions, that can be summarized as follows:"
)
This formula will concatenate the different parts to form the desired output. It will display the account name ('SAIR Narration'!C8), the start and end dates (formatted as MM/DD/YYYY), the number of suspicious transactions (F8), and the closing statement.
Please try using this formula and let me know if it produces the expected result.
please change the formula when the 2 dates are the same in order not to say "between DATE and DATE" but "on DATE"
Apologies for the oversight. Here's the revised formula to adjust the wording when the start and end dates are the same:
=IF(C8=D8,
C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account on ",
TEXT(C8,"MM/DD/YYYY"),
" consists of ",
F8,
" suspicious transactions, that can be summarized as follows:"
),
C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account was between ",
TEXT(C8,"MM/DD/YYYY"),
" and ",
TEXT(D8,"MM/DD/YYYY"),
". It consists of ",
F8,
" suspicious transactions, that can be summarized as follows:"
)
)
This updated formula uses the IF function to check if the start date C8 and end date D8 are identical. If true, it will display the modified statement mentioning only the specific date. Otherwise, it will display the original statement with the date range.
Please give this formula a try, and let me know if it resolves your requirement accurately.
didn't work
Apologies for the confusion. Let's try another approach to handle the case when the start and end dates are the same. Please use the following formula:
=IF(C8=D8,
C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account on ",
TEXT(C8,"MM/DD/YYYY"),
" consists of ",
F8,
" suspicious transaction(s), that can be summarized as follows:"
),
C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account was between ",
TEXT(C8,"MM/DD/YYYY"),
" and ",
TEXT(D8,"MM/DD/YYYY"),
". It consists of ",
F8,
" suspicious transaction(s), that can be summarized as follows:"
)
)
Please note that I have made a small alteration by pluralizing "transaction(s)" to correctly handle cases where there are multiple suspicious transactions.
Please test this updated formula and let me know if it produces the expected results.
OK I know why it does not work. In fact the original cells have the date, but also the hour inside. So the date is the same, but the cells are not the same because the hours differ. I would like it to focus on the date only
Apologies for the confusion. In that case, we can modify the formula to consider only the date portion and ignore the time part. Here's the updated formula:
=IF(INT(C8)=INT(D8),
C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account on ",
TEXT(C8,"MM/DD/YYYY"),
" consists of ",
F8,
" suspicious transaction(s), that can be summarized as follows:"
),
CONCATENATE(
"The transactional activity on ",
'SAIR Narration'!C8,
"'s account was between ",
TEXT(C8,"MM/DD/YYYY"),
" and ",
TEXT(D8,"MM/DD/YYYY"),
". It consists of ",
F8,
" suspicious transaction(s), that can be summarized as follows:"
)
)
By using the INT function, we convert both the start and end dates to integers, discarding the time part. This allows us to compare only the date portion when determining if they are the same.
Please give this updated formula a try, and let me know if it works for your scenario.
Perfect ! Can you do the same with the following formula ?
=CONCATENATE(
"Revolut is reporting due to {brief explanation (eg. rapid flow of funds)} in a business account that is inconsistent with expected activity. The SAIR will be filed in the amount of $",
TEXT(E8, "00,000.00"),
" for activity that occurred from ",
TEXT(C8,"MM/DD/YYYY"),
" to ",
TEXT(D8,"MM/DD/YYYY")
)